Maryland Code § NR-4-740

(a) A person may catch walleyed pike, commonly known as Susquehanna
salmon, only by rod, or hook and line at any time in the tidal waters of the State. The
open season for catching walleyed pike for commercial purposes is from March 15 to
November 30.
(b) A person may not sell, purchase, offer to purchase, possess, or deliver to
any private or common carrier for transportation, walleyed pike caught in the tidal
waters of the State during the closed commercial season. A private or common carrier
may not accept for transportation, and a person may not transport, carry, or cause to
be transported, or carried by any means walleyed pike caught in the tidal waters of
the State during the closed commercial season.
(c) Any person may possess or transport walleyed pike caught by rod, or
hook and line, at any time during the year.
